1H-Cyclopenta[b]quinoxaline, 2,3-dihydro- is a heterocyclic organic compound with the molecular formula C9H10N2. It is a derivative of quinoxaline, which is a fused bicyclic compound consisting of a benzene ring and a pyrazine ring. The 2,3-dihydro prefix indicates that the compound has two hydrogen atoms added to the quinoxaline structure, resulting in a saturated ring system. 1H-Cyclopenta[b]quinoxaline, 2,3-dihydro- is of interest in organic chemistry and may have potential applications in the synthesis of pharmaceuticals and other chemical products due to its unique structure and properties.

Check Digit Verification of cas no

The CAS Registry Mumber 7193-24-0 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 7,1,9 and 3 respectively; the second part has 2 digits, 2 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 7193-24:
(6*7)+(5*1)+(4*9)+(3*3)+(2*2)+(1*4)=100
100 % 10 = 0
So 7193-24-0 is a valid CAS Registry Number.

Radical annulations with nitriles: Novel cascade reactions of cyano- substituted alkyl and sulfanyl radicals with isonitriles

Camaggi, Carlo Maurizio,Leardini, Rino,Nanni, Daniele,Zanardi, Giuseppe

, p. 5587 - 5598 (2007/10/03)

New radical annulation reactions are described involving addition of cyano-substituted alkyl and sulfanyl radicals to aromatic isonitriles. The tandem cyclisation of the resulting imidoyl radicals onto the cyano group affords cyclopenta- and thienoquinoxalines, respectively. The intervention of the isonitriles in the aromatisation process of the cyclohexadienyl radicals is discussed, as well as the regiochemistry of the cyclisation of the iminyl radicals obtained by addition of the imidoyls to the nitrile moiety. The hypothesis of an exclusive 6-membered ring closure onto the aromatic ring is also supported by the results of semiempirical AM1 calculations.
